> Could somebody please clarify for me what will happen to FreeBSD 4.x
> support with regards to patches and or security updates in the future
> ? I've heard that when version 6 becomes RELEASE there will be no more
> security updates to version 4.x, is this true ?

No, that is not true.
As you can see at http://www.freebsd.org/security/index.html security
updates will be issued for 4.x until Jan 31 2007.
Other types of patches and bugfixes may also be applied, but that depends on
there being some committer who is willing (and able) to do the work.
